Disney Cruise Line is adding three new vessels to its fleet in 2021, 2022, and 2023, and today Disney CEO Bob Iger revealed an early rendering of the new ship’s exterior.

The new ships embody the golden age of ocean sailing with unique touches. Guests aboard the vessels can look forward to new technologies, innovation, and spectacular entertainment with more Disney stories and characters than ever before.

Each new ship is about 140,000 gross tons, which is slightly larger than Disney Dream and Disney Fantasy. Currently, around 1,250 guest staterooms are planned for each vessel. Design plans, names, and itineraries are still in development, but this rendering gives a peek at what’s in store.

The new vessels will be powered by liquified natural gas, or LNG, which is one of the cleanest-burning fuels available.

In addition, Disney’s iconic stories come to life in surprising ways on the new ships, building on the creativity of the rest of the Disney Cruise Line fleet. Over the past few years, entertainment inspired by Marvel, “Star Wars,” and “Beauty and the Beast” has delighted guests aboard Disney Cruise Line ships, while Tiana’s Place and Rapunzel’s Royal Table combined dining with storytelling and interactive moments.
